ProtonMail was founded in 2014 by a group of scientists who met at the European Organization for Nuclear Research (CERN). Our first product, ProtonMail, is now the world’s largest encrypted email service. Subsequent Proton products, such as ProtonVPN, Proton Calendar, and Proton Drive, use end-to-end encryption that gives our users full control over how and with whom their data is shared.
Today, Proton is making privacy universally accessible to more than 70 million registered users, including journalists, some of the world’s largest organizations, and people in more than 180 countries. Our diverse and dynamic team is made up of more than 400 members representing over 30 different nationalities. While we are based in Geneva, Switzerland, we have offices in Zurich, Prague, London, Vilnius, Skopje, Taipei, and many more employees working remotely around the world.
